The 2007-2009 mufflers have almost no sound at all. They are worthless unless you run an off road x pipe. Even then there are better sounding exhausts. The 2010-11 mufflers are louder and better sounding than the previous years. In 2011 they switched to an H pipe with 2.75" diameter exhaust tubing which provides for the best sounding stock exhaust on the GT500.

As for difference....there are several. The 11 cars have a larger diameter exhaust from the factory, an interanally chambered muffler vs a perfcore muffler on the 07-10 cars, and the actualy tip diamter on the mufflers is much larger.
